Transaction 66a20b4850216b0d7115989f563a99124d4e63d415522cba34ebd637af6ba171
1 Input
1 Output
-
66a20b4850216b0d7115989f563a99124d4e63d415522cba34ebd637af6ba171:0
- value
- 17926
- script pubkey
- OP_0 OP_PUSHBYTES_20 466aed8296e1e6229051b34c366db96ebf2dfdb0
- address
- bc1qge4wmq5ku8nz9yz3kdxrvmded6ljmlds0p4usf